The Facts
-          Suicide is the 11th leading cause of death in our country.  30,000 people are lost to suicide per year in the US alone.
-          Among people of ages 15 to 24, it is the 3rd leading cause of death (both nationwide and in MA).
-          Each year, 20% of Boston public high school students seriously contemplate suicide and 10% actually attempt it.
-          The suicide rate among the elderly is 50% higher than that of all other age groups.
 
There is Hope!
The Samaritans of Boston are working hard to reduce the risk of suicide and increase awareness about suicide prevention. Through the five programs described below, the Samaritans help thousands of people in our community:
       -        24-Hour Helpline: Volunteers answer over 100,000 calls annually from  
                people in search of unconditional and non-judgmental support
       -        Samariteens: A teen-to-teen helpline for young people seeking peer
                support as they face the emotional challenges of adolescence
       -       Community Education and Outreach: Training workshops offered to
                schools, professional groups, and other organizations to teach risk
                assessment and suicide prevention strategies, as well as to educate
                community leaders on how to respond in the aftermath of a suicide
       -       Grief Support: Services and support groups for those who have lost a
                loved one to suicide
       -      “Lifeline” Inmate Outreach: A unique face-to-face suicide prevention and
               intervention program focused on select correctional facilities in the greater
               Boston area
